Where to Use It with Caution

While the Flamingo V Split Tropical Tumbler is versatile, there are a few situations where extra care is needed. For instance, if you're working with thin or stretchy fabrics, using a proper stabilizer is essential to prevent the design from shifting during stitching. Also, when applying it to curved surfaces like caps or hats, adjusting the design to fit the curve smoothly will be important for a professional finish.

If you plan to use this design on small hoop sizes, be sure to test it on scrap fabric first. The level of detail may require a larger hoop for optimal results. Additionally, if your project involves layered garments or textured fabrics, you might need to adjust the stitch density to ensure the design remains clear and doesn't get lost in the fabric texture.

Lastly, if you’re planning to sell finished products or digital versions of this design, make sure to confirm the licensing terms before proceeding. This is especially important for craft businesses or Etsy sellers who want to maintain legal compliance and protect their brand.

Design Notes for Embroidery Professionals

Before using the Flamingo V Split Tropical Tumbler in any project, I recommend testing it on scrap fabric first. This allows you to check the stitch density, thread color contrast, and overall clarity of the design. You can also review the design in black and white mockups to see how it translates on different fabric backgrounds.

Make sure to inspect small details closely, especially if you're planning to use the design on personalized gifts or handmade products. A slight adjustment in the stitch pattern or color can make a big difference in the final presentation. Also, always use the appropriate stabilizer based on the fabric type to avoid puckering or distortion.
